Product Detailed Parameters

  • Description:M.2 card Septentrio MOSAIC-H
  • Series:-
  • Mfr:ANavS GmbH
  • Package:Retail Package
  • Frequency:-
  • Sensitivity:-
  • Data Rate (Max):-
  • Modulation or Protocol:BeiDou, Galileo, GLONASS, GNSS, GPS, QZSS, NAVIC
  • Applications:GNSS Receiver
  • Current - Receiving:-
  • Data Interface:UART, USB
  • Memory Size:-
  • Antenna Connector:MMCX
  • Features:-
  • Voltage - Supply:3V ~ 5.5V
  • Operating Temperature:-40°C ~ 85°C
  • Mounting Type:User Defined
  • Package / Case:PCB Module
  • Supplier Device Package:Module
  • Grade:-
  • Qualification:-
